Description

Lyris ListManager contains a flaw that may lead to an unauthorized information disclosure.  The issue is triggered when a remote attacker requests the /status/ module, which will disclose server configuration information resulting in a loss of confidentiality.

Solution

Upgrade to version 8.9b or higher, as it has been reported to fix this vulnerability. An upgrade is required as there are no known workarounds.
